After you answer the questions, you will get a Food Stamps Summary that you will need to ...Oct. 1, 2023 through Sept. 30, 2024 SNAP Eligibility in Vermont. SNAP Eligibility in Vermont. There are three eligibility tests for SNAP: the Gross Income, the Net Income, and the Asset tests. Depending on your state and whether your household has a member who is 60 or older or has a disability, your household may be exempt from the Gross ...Jul 18, 2022 · Option #3 – Check Tennessee EBT Balance by Phone. Contact the Family Assistance Service Center by phone at 866-311-4287 and/or the TTY number at 711.Cost of Living Adjustment (COLA) Information. We adjust SNAP maximum allotments, deductions, and income eligibility standards at the beginning of each federal fiscal year. The fiscal year begins on Oct. 1 st. The changes are based on changes in the cost of living.
